Brief summary

Upper airway stimulation (UAS) is an effective surgical alternative for patients with obstructive sleep apnea (OSA) who fail continuous positive airway pressure (CPAP) therapy. This stimulation could lead to alterations in tongue strength and fatigability which could alter treatment outcome. The aim of the study is to investigate if UAS alters tongue strength and fatigability.

Inclusion criteria

* 18 years old or older * upper airway stimulation group: Upper airway stimulation system implanted at least 4 weeks ago * OSA group: OSA confirmed by 18-channel inpatient overnight polysomnography (PSG) * test group: No medical history for OSA and Epworth Sleepiness Scale (ESS) below 11

Exclusion criteria

* history of a neuromuscular disorder * previous tongue surgery

Design outcomes

Primary

MeasureTime frameDescription
Tongue protrusion strengthUp to 60 months after implanationTongue protrusion strength (peak pressure in kPa)
Tongue fatigabilityUp to 60 months after implanationTime to task failure during 50% of peak pressure contraction in seconds
